Milkweed Sun Exposure. The bloodflower or asclepias curassavica is a tropical milkweed that is native to the american tropics which includes the caribbean central america and south america. Plant them in the ground after the danger of frost has passed.

Butterfly milkweed asclepias tuberosa exposure. 3 to 9 usda native area. Most milkweeds grow well in full sun but can tolerate a little shade.
It is widely considered one of the most beautiful varieties of milkweed which has made it a popular addition to butterfly gardens across the united states as gardeners.
